Erdogan is to make a deal with a former minister of Armenian origin
![]() 2235 Wednesday, 08 September, 2021, 15:12 ''Oguzhan Asilturk, the chairman of the consultative council of the ''Happiness'' party came to a political arrangement with the president of Turkey Recep Tayyip Erdoğan'' ''Ermenihaber'' writes. According to that arrangement, some main figures of Asilturk’s team are likely to be nominated in the deputy list of the ''Justice and development'' party lead by Erdogan. It might also be noted that after the scandalous revelation made by Fewz, the former deputy of ''Justice and development'' party, it was found out that Asilturk is of Armenian origin and has borne the name and surname Durmush Durduyan until he was 34 year old. |
